Types of Replacement Windows

Replacement windows are an excellent way to refresh the appearance of your home. There are many types of replacement windows that you can choose from: fiberglass, vinyl and aluminum. You can also pick a kits for sash replacement or full frame replacements.

Vinyl

Vinyl replacement windows are a popular choice for homeowners. They offer a range of benefits, including energy efficiency durability, long-lasting, and low maintenance. The best vinyl replacement windows also improve your home's appearance. They are also easy to install and require less skills than other window materials.

A vinyl replacement window is measured to fit within the frame of your window. It should also be made from impact-resistant glass. This is especially important if your home is located in areas with high traffic. A variety of bold colors and styles are available from certain brands.

Vinyl replacement windows come in many colors and styles. They also come in custom sizes. They're, however, less natural than wood.

Some prefer the natural wood appearance. Regardless of your preference however windows you purchase should be durable and affordable. A company with a track record of reliable performance is also essential.

For a more environmentally friendly and energy efficient house, consider selecting a composite vinyl window. These windows blend vinyl with wood and fiberglass. Typically, these windows are more durable than standard windows made of vinyl and have added insulation.

A cellular PVC window is another option for energy-efficient homes. Cellular PVC is a particular kind of PVC with more cells than other types. This means it can be fabricated like wood and be able to withstand the effects of sunlight.

A full-frame installation could be the best option depending on your requirements. This means replacing your old window with one newer with insulation, as well as re-framing your opening. While it might appear like more work, it allows you to create your new window with more flexibility.

Aluminum

Aluminum windows are a tough and low-maintenance product. They are a great choice for both homes and commercial buildings. Aluminum windows are available in many styles, finishes, colors, and grilles.


Aluminum windows that have been anodized offer an even surface and require less maintenance. However, aluminum windows aren't the best choice if you reside in cold climates.

In certain instances, aluminum window frames can suffer from corrosion. This is a possibility if the windows are subject to salt air or other cold elements. Non-conductive materials can be utilized between the panes. It's also a good idea to wipe away condensation before it deteriorates.

Aluminum windows offer high levels of security. There are a variety of security equipments that can be incorporated into aluminum window frames. Another option is to install Low-E glass inside the frame. This insulating glass reduces condensation, which can help keep your home cool during the summer months.

Anodized aluminum windows are impervious to corrosion. For added protection, they can be powder coated or painted. Manufacturers can offer custom-painted options that allow for greater design flexibility.

The cost of replacement aluminum windows is generally less than vinyl or wood options. In glass window replacement to vinyl, aluminum windows can be anodized, a process which involves the application of an extra thick layer of aluminum oxide. The anodized coating helps prevent corrosion and eliminates the requirement for frequent sealing.

Fiberglass

Fiberglass replacement windows are the best option. Fiberglass windows provide many benefits, including durability low maintenance, energy efficiency, and premium.

Fiberglass is extremely light for one. It's also extremely sturdy. It can support huge glass panes but retain its shape. This makes fiberglass a great material for window frames, because it is resistant to water.

Fiberglass windows also have the capacity to insulate energy. This results in a more comfortable home, due because they can reduce the chance of leakage. They can also help increase the value of your home.

Fiberglass windows can also be painted. To give the fibers a smooth finish paint is applied to their surface. This coating is so durable that it can be used for up to 20 year. The paint will eventually fade.

Like vinyl, fiberglass does not rot or warp like vinyl. It is an excellent choice for a new home or to replace a damaged vinyl window.

A window made of fiberglass can last for decades, when properly maintained. The window can also help insulate your home from cold and heat. Depending on your requirements you can choose to install fiberglass windows on all your windows.

Although fiberglass is more expensive that vinyl, they are still extremely affordable. You could expect to pay anything between $580 and $1,700 for windows replacement.

Full-frame replacement

Full-frame replacement windows have homeowners many advantages over insert windows. They're more affordable and faster to install and you don't have to go through the difficulty of replacing the entire window. It is essential to choose the right kind of window for your home.

Full-frame replacement windows feature larger openings, better insulation and more efficient window panes. They can fit in an existing opening so that there are no gaps between your new windows and the existing frame. This means you'll have more space and also prevent water leakage.

A full-frame replacement may be an option for older homes. It's best in the event of damage to your window frame or if you're not able to install an insert window.

A full frame replacement also provides you with a more aesthetically appealing view. For some homes, this could be an investment worth it.

You can change the size and shape of your windows and also include insulation to your existing frame. The insulation acts as an air-tight barrier to water, reducing mold and other problems caused by moisture.

When it comes to choosing the best window replacement for your home, you'll have to balance style, energy efficiency, and budget. This is why it's crucial to choose a knowledgeable contractor. The window installer should be able to guide you through the entire process starting with the initial measurement and ending with the final product.

Retrofit window replacement

Retrofit windows are an excellent option if you want to make your home more comfortable and efficient. They replace the glass in the window, and are usually installed into the frame of an existing one. This is less expensive than a full replacement, and lets you keep the aesthetic of your home.

Retrofitting windows to older homes with the classic style is a smart idea. A more energy-efficient home will help you save money on your heating and cooling costs.

The best way to determine whether or it is necessary to retrofit your windows is by evaluating the condition of your current windows. Old windows could have hidden issues. Mold on bricks is a particularly problem.

A reglaze may be an option when your home is new. If you have an older home with a wood-framed windows, a retrofit is a smart idea.

A complete window replacement can improve the look and value of your home. You can choose from a range of colors and corner blocks. In addition, it offers the opportunity to update your interior trim.

A vinyl frame can be replaced to stop leaks. Vinyl frames are designed to last for many years. They are also less expensive to set up. Be aware of your options and make sure you have a warranty for glass that is insulated.

Sash-replacement kits

Sash-replacement kits are an affordable and attractive alternative for replacing windows. These kits come in many styles and materials. These kits can be used to replace damaged sashes or to replace windows with an energy efficient model.

The majority of window sash replacement kits are easy to install. They can be used with frames already in use, depending on the manufacturer. Sometimes the broken window may have to be fixed rather than replaced.

Some replacement window units may be made to fit your window frame. These units are also known by the sash replacements. They can be put in within just a few hours.

The replacement sashes are usually made of made of glass that has been insulated, so they are weatherproof and maintenance-free. They can also be made from wood or vinyl.

To prepare for the installation of your new window, you must take measurements. These measurements should include the size of your frame and the height of the upper shutter, and the bottom of the window opening. Make sure that the measurements are as accurate as possible. This will help you determine the size and style of sash that you need.

Window replacement can be expensive. It is less costly than replacing your entire window. Therefore, you should consider window kit replacement for your sash as an option to save money while improving your home's energy efficiency.

The choice of the right sash replacement kit for your home will be based on your personal preferences and budget. The window type you choose as well as the warranty and the quality of the materials, will affect the price of your project.
